Your Rights Under ACT Law
Key Legislation: Residential Tenancies Act 1997 (ACT)
- Section 71 - Lessor's obligations
- Section 73 - Urgent repairs
Under ACT tenancy law, your landlord must:
- Provide the property in a reasonable state of cleanliness and repair
- Maintain the property in a reasonable state of repair
- Carry out urgent repairs as soon as necessary
- Respond to other repairs within 4 weeks
ACT Tenant Resources
Access Canberra
Provides information about renting and manages bonds.
Phone: 13 22 81 | Website: accesscanberra.act.gov.au
ACAT (Tribunal)
ACT Civil and Administrative Tribunal handles tenancy disputes.
Phone: 02 6207 3600 | Website: acat.act.gov.au
Tenants' Union ACT
Free tenancy advice and advocacy service.
Phone: 02 6247 2011 | Website: tenantsact.org.au
